OSX iMac G4安装:可以从USB?


2

我得到了一个iMacG4(PowerPC) 并打算给一个8岁的孩子进行网页浏览和探索python。我想获得管理(sudo)权限。

虽然我作为普通用户访问,但我没有密码,这意味着没有sudo权限。

有没有人通过Rufus成功将OSX Snow Leopard .iso文件刻录到USB记忆棒,然后从USB记忆棒启动以安装OSX?也许更好的问题是:是否有任何不可逾越的障碍会妨碍这种安装模式。

请说明您之前是否已成功完成此操作以及硬件和软件版本的详细信息。谢谢


你无法在单用户模式下启动它吗?
lhf

Answers:


1

单用户模式将解决您的密码/管理员权限问题(http://osxdaily.com/2011/04/25/change-admin-password-mac/),但我更关注PowerPC架构的提及。(我认为Leopard是最后一个在PowerPC上运行的?)

不确定Rufus是否可以处理OSX安装程序,但Apple网站上有一些步骤仅使用安装程序(应该在该计算机上的App Store中)和终端创建:https//support.apple.com/en-ca / HT201372

从Mac App Store下载macOS安装程序。如果安装程序在下载后自动打开,请退出。

安装程序将位于“应用程序”文件夹中。安装USB闪存盘或其他卷。您还可以使用辅助内部分区。

打开终端应用程序,该应用程序位于Applications文件夹的Utilities文件夹中。

在终端中使用createinstallmedia命令创建可启动安装程序。

有关详细的使用说明,请确保相应的macOS安装程序位于“应用程序”文件夹中,然后在“终端”中输入以下路径之一:

(这是你的不同:)

/ Applications / Install \ OS \ X \ Mavericks.app/Contents/Resources/createinstallmedia

小牛队的例子:

sudo / Applications / Install \ OS \ X \ Mavericks.app/Contents/Resources/createinstallmedia --volume / Volumes / MyVolume --applicationpath / Applications / Install \ OS \ X \ Mavericks.app

在你的情况下用正确的路径替换音量路径和Mavericks.app ...如果你还需要更多的话,应该使用旧版本。

另一种选择(因为你似乎不需要任何特定于OSX的东西)将是一个PowerPC友好的Linux发行版。无法发布其他链接,但请访问Distrowatch.com的搜索并查看PowerPC架构选项。Ubuntu和它的变种可能是最容易学习的。如果不出意外,您仍然可以通过这种方式获得最新版本的软件(chrome / firefox / python / etc)。


1

由于一些原因,这是不可能的......

  • Snow Leopard是第一款需要英特尔处理器的Mac OS。这是Apple的Snow Leopard技术规范页面的首要要求。
  • 绝大多数PowerPC Mac都不支持从USB设备启动。在PowerPC时代即将结束时,Apple在最新型号中推出了对Open Firmware的更改,以启用USB启动。您的G4 iMac虽然不是这些型号之一。

你有两种选择......

  1. 创建管理员帐户。这可以通过删除.AppleSetupDone文件来完成,强制Mac返回初始设置,其中一部分包括创建管理员帐户。以下步骤将引导您完成该过程:

    • 正常关机
    • 按住命令+ S进入单用户模式,打开Mac电源
    • 键入rm /var/db/.AppleSetupDone并按回车键
    • 键入reboot并按回车键
    • Mac现在应该重新启动并通过设置助手,允许您创建一个新的管理员帐户。
  2. 或者,重新安装操作系统,就像您想要在原始问题中做的那样。如果您能找到Tiger或Leopard的副本,您可能可以使用光学媒体(CD / DVD)进行安装。如果您可以找到Tiger或Leopard OS / Installer的图像,则可以使用配备Firewire 400的硬盘来安装它。

希望有所帮助。

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.